The Temporary Assistance for Needy Families (TANF): This program in Kansas is called the Successful Families Program. What they do is to give out cash to all and sundry who apply for assistance.
To be eligible and partake in this program, you must have a dependant as a kid below the age of 18 living with you, and also have a low income with as little as $2,250 in assets.
Remember, the cash allowance given to you from this grant program is based on your household size.
Large families between two or three may receive $305 and $354 or so, all of which is based on your location of residence.

The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program (SNAP): This package is also called the Food Assistance Program in Kansas.
The scheme gives assistance to individuals who need assistance to get food; it can also be called the food stamp program.
Qualified candidates in this program will automatically receive an electronic debit card in which a substitute cash amount will be sent to them on a monthly basis, electronically.
The money can be used to buy food bought from the grocery shop or farmer’s market stores.

The LIHEAP scheme (Low-Income Heating Energy Assistance Program):
LIHEAP provides grants to felons that need help in settling their heating and cooling utility costs during the summer and winter seasons.
This program is solely funded federally, and they make only a single payment of the utility bills for those who apply and qualify to benefit from it, meaning felons.

The Housing Urban Development (HUD): This program is a federally sponsored program to assist people in need of housing to locate a cheap and suitable house to stay.
Felons and people with low-income are free to apply to this grant for them to avoid foreclosure or weatherization, they can apply.
The HUD they are also the owner of Section 8 housing units, where they have affordable, cheap rent rates for houses.

The Lifeline Free Phone Program: This program is also run in Kansas to assist people in getting a phone, either a cell phone or a landline phone.
Every single individual that qualify will receive $17.02 off their monthly consumption bills, as well as free data, unlimited voice, and text messages.

The Medicaid Program:- This program is known as KanCare in Kansas, they assist low-income people and felons in paying their medical expenses.
Those who are eligible will enjoy a variety of health care services like doctor visits, drug prescriptions, and stay in hospital bills.
